CVSAIR Ventilation Technics has been a leader in the ventilation industry since 2008, specializing in energy efficiency and high-quality ventilation solutions. Based in Turkey, the company has played a vital role in large-scale projects, including Istanbul Airport and Şenol Güneş Sports Complex. CVSAIR exports its certified products, such as smoke exhaust fans and industrial fans, to over 40 countries across Europe, the CIS Region, Africa, and the Middle East.
As the only Turkish member of the Air Movement and Control Association International (AMCA), CVSAIR is recognized for its industry expertise and innovative ventilation technologies.
